About the Team

AP is a rigorous academic program built on the commitment, passion andhard work of students and educators from secondary schools and highereducation.

With almost 40 courses in a wide variety of subject areas, APprovides willing and academically prepared high school students with theopportunity to study and learn at the college level.

The AP program iscontinuing to rapidly expand its development of instructional andassessment products under the leadership of the growing AssessmentProduction team.

The team currently consists of 13 talented andcollaborative professionals with expertise in a variety of domains andwill continue to expand over the next year.

To support the continued production of high-quality teacher- andstudent-facing materials, the AP Program is looking fill the role of Associate Director, AP Permissions.

About the Opportunity
The

Associate Director, AP Permissions
& Licensing will secure third-party copyright permissions primarilyfor all AP assessment products across all courses, as well as othercurricular products in the AP division. This position will work closelywith AP Permissions staff, content teams, and project managers managingeach course\'s assessment production efforts to build and execute acopyright plan that balances the needs and priorities of variousstakeholders.
As

Associate Director, AP Permissions
& Licensing , you are an integral member of the cross-functional teambuilding and delivering AP Exams. You are a collaborative, insightful,and highly-motivated professional, with a keen eye for detail and apassion for educational opportunity. You are not shy about researchingtexts and images, contacting rightsholders, and working with externalvendors.

In this role, you will:
Report to the Director, AP Permissions & Licensing.
Research and clear permissions for AP Assessments (50%)
Review stakeholder requests for use of third-party content and makedeterminations about permissions, fair use, and public domain
Facilitate permissions requests with rightsholders when needed;ensure that we are seeking the appropriate rights needed; handle allcorrespondence with rightsholders from request through contractsignature and payment
Adhere to agreed-upon schedules to ensure that permissions deadlinesare met; propose alternative pathways and solutions when permissionsare not able to be secured
Support communications for AP Permissions & Licensing (40%)
Partner with AP content teams and course project managers to ensurecopyright tracking for all current projects is up-to-date andprovides all needed information such as credit lines
Liaise with Assessment Production project managers to ensure thatpermissions requests are submitted with proper timing in the processand documentation
Report on progress, at regular intervals, in writing and viascheduled meetings; ensure that all team members are aware ofpotential risks and propose alternative solutions
Make informed, independent judgment calls on permissions and contentissues; escalate issues and steer to higher-level resolution whenneeded
Receive reports on AP content posted online without permission,handle removals, and maintain correspondence in Copyright Violationsemail inbox
Process Development and Improvement (10%)
Collaborate with peers within and outside the broader AP AssessmentProduction team to do ument and iterate on current permissionsmanagement practices
Share recommendations for process and tool improvements on anongoing basis
